Brazil Computing Power Market Summary

As per Market Research Future analysis, the Brazil Computing Power Market size was estimated at 1580.0 USD Million in 2024. The Computing Power market is projected to grow from 1690.76 USD Million in 2025 to 3330.0 USD Million by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7.0% during the forecast period 2025 - 2035

Brazil Computing Power Market Drivers

Growing E-commerce Sector

The e-commerce sector in Brazil is experiencing rapid growth, which is significantly impacting the computing power market. In 2025, e-commerce sales are projected to exceed $50 billion, necessitating robust computing infrastructure to support online transactions, data analytics, and customer engagement. This surge in online retail activities requires enhanced computing power to manage large volumes of transactions and customer data. Consequently, businesses are investing in scalable computing solutions to ensure seamless operations. The growth of e-commerce not only drives demand for computing resources but also encourages advancements in technology, thereby shaping the future of the computing power market in Brazil.

Expansion of 5G Technology

The rollout of 5G technology in Brazil is poised to revolutionize the computing power market by enabling faster data transmission and improved connectivity. As of November 2025, 5G networks are being deployed across major urban areas, facilitating the development of smart cities and IoT applications. This technological advancement is expected to increase the demand for computing power, as devices connected to 5G networks will require enhanced processing capabilities to handle real-time data. The expansion of 5G is likely to create new opportunities for businesses in the computing power market, as they adapt to the growing need for high-speed data processing and low-latency applications.

Rising Demand for Data Centers

The increasing reliance on digital services in Brazil has led to a notable rise in demand for data centers, which are crucial for the computing power market. As businesses and consumers generate vast amounts of data, the need for efficient data storage and processing capabilities becomes paramount. In 2025, the data center market in Brazil is projected to grow by approximately 15%, driven by the expansion of cloud services and the Internet of Things (IoT). This growth indicates a robust investment in infrastructure, which is essential for supporting the computing power market. Furthermore, the establishment of new data centers is likely to create job opportunities and stimulate local economies, thereby enhancing the overall landscape of the computing power market in Brazil.

Focus on Cybersecurity Solutions

With the rise in digital transactions and data storage, the need for robust cybersecurity solutions has become increasingly critical in Brazil. In 2025, the cybersecurity market is projected to grow by 20%, reflecting the heightened awareness of data protection among businesses and consumers. This growth is likely to drive demand for advanced computing power, as sophisticated security measures require substantial processing capabilities. Companies in the computing power market are expected to invest in technologies that enhance security protocols, thereby ensuring the integrity of data and systems. The emphasis on cybersecurity not only protects users but also strengthens the overall trust in digital platforms, which is essential for the continued growth of the computing power market.

Increased Investment in Technology Startups

Brazil has witnessed a surge in investment in technology startups, particularly those focused on innovative computing solutions. In 2025, venture capital funding in the tech sector is expected to reach $2 billion, with a significant portion directed towards companies developing advanced computing technologies. This influx of capital is likely to foster innovation and competition within the computing power market. Startups are increasingly exploring areas such as edge computing and AI-driven applications, which could enhance processing capabilities and efficiency. As these startups grow, they may contribute to the overall expansion of the computing power market, positioning Brazil as a key player in the regional tech ecosystem.

Key Players and Competitive Insights

The computing power market in Brazil is characterized by a dynamic competitive landscape, driven by rapid technological advancements and increasing demand for cloud services. Major players such as Amazon (US), Microsoft (US), and Google (US) are strategically positioned to leverage their extensive resources and innovative capabilities. Amazon (US) focuses on expanding its AWS services, emphasizing regional data centers to enhance service delivery. Microsoft (US) is heavily investing in AI and machine learning capabilities, aiming to integrate these technologies into its Azure platform. Google (US) continues to enhance its cloud offerings, particularly in data analytics and machine learning, which positions it favorably against competitors. Collectively, these strategies foster a competitive environment that is increasingly centered on technological innovation and customer-centric solutions.
Key business tactics employed by these companies include localizing manufacturing and optimizing supply chains to better serve the Brazilian market. The competitive structure appears moderately fragmented, with several key players vying for market share. However, the influence of major companies is substantial, as they set industry standards and drive technological advancements that smaller firms often follow.
In October 2025, Amazon (US) announced the opening of a new data center in São Paulo, aimed at enhancing its cloud service capabilities in Brazil. This strategic move is likely to bolster its market presence and improve service reliability for local businesses, reflecting a commitment to regional expansion. The establishment of this facility may also serve to attract more clients seeking robust cloud solutions, thereby intensifying competition in the sector.
In September 2025, Microsoft (US) unveiled a partnership with a Brazilian fintech company to develop AI-driven financial solutions. This collaboration underscores Microsoft's focus on integrating AI into its cloud services, potentially revolutionizing the financial sector in Brazil. By aligning with local firms, Microsoft not only enhances its service offerings but also strengthens its foothold in the market, indicating a trend towards localized partnerships that cater to specific industry needs.
In August 2025, Google (US) launched a new initiative aimed at promoting sustainable computing practices among its cloud customers in Brazil. This initiative emphasizes energy efficiency and carbon neutrality, aligning with global sustainability trends. By positioning itself as a leader in sustainable technology, Google (US) may attract environmentally conscious businesses, thereby differentiating itself in a competitive landscape increasingly focused on sustainability.

Industry Developments

Recent developments in the Brazil Computing Power Market reflect a dynamic landscape characterized by technological growth and strategic partnerships.AWS announces an investment of R$10.1 billion (~US$1.8 billion) in the expansion of its Brazilian data center operations through 2034 in September 2024. In September 2024, Microsoft pledged R$14.7 billion (approximately US$2.7 billion) over three years to invest in cloud and AI infrastructure in Brazil.

This trend aligns with the broader expansion strategies of major players like Google and Microsoft, as they continue to invest in developing data centers across the region. Over the past two years, Brazil has seen an upsurge in market valuation, with Alibaba Cloud experiencing substantial growth as local businesses seek scalable solutions. These developments collectively enhance Brazil's position in the global computing power sector, reflecting a robust commitment to digital transformation.
